The pre-test was carried out on Wednesday, May 14th, 2014. The implementation of the actions in Cycle I was conducted in one meeting. The meeting were conducted on Tuesday, may 20th, 2014. Based on the discussion with the English Teacher, we decided that one text could be reviewed in one meeting. The text for the pre-test was Cinderella. In the first meeting, when the pre-test was held, the researcher acted as teacher and asked the students to re-write individually what they was heard. The researcher read the text three times. This step applied to gather the data about the students‟ listening skills. In this meeting, the researcher started the class by saying a prayer. Then, he greeted the students and checked the students‟ attendance. As it was the first meeting, he introduced himself first. Then, he gave the general apperception about the material that would be learnt by the students. It was done by the researcher as he wanted to build interaction between him and the students. There were only few students who responded to the questions and the others kept silent. Some of them even had a chat with their friends. However, some students answered the questions in Bahasa Indonesia. Before started the pre-test, the researcher distributing the worksheets to the students, in this time the class becomes crowded for a while. The researcher need about five minuites to returned the class in good condition again. After distributing the worksheets, he started to read the text Cinderella. While he read the text, some students only listened to and some of them also wrote down what they heard. After finished reading for the first time, the researcher continue to read again the text twice. After reading the text three times, the researcher then asked the students to write down the story of Cinderella on their worksheet individually. The class was ended after the students collect their test, and the researcher give a little brief about what they will learn for the next meeting.
